Understanding the Essentials of Pega Rules for Application Development

Pega rules are crucial definitions that govern application functionality. They dictate behaviors, processes, and user interactions, acting as the backbone of Pega applications. Learning how to effectively use Pega rules is key to developing robust applications, enhancing both user experience and operational efficiency.

Demystifying Pega Rules: The Heart of Application Development

When you embark on a journey into the Pega ecosystem, one term will keep popping up: Pega rules. You might be wondering—what’s the big deal with these rules? Understanding them is crucial not just for developers, but for anyone engaged in creating impactful applications within the Pega platform. So, let’s dig into what a Pega rule actually is and why it matters, all while keeping it conversational and relatable.

What Exactly Is a Pega Rule?

Alright, let’s get straight to the point. A Pega rule is essentially a definition for behavior used to control the functionality of applications. Think of it like a behind-the-scenes maestro in a symphony orchestra, harmonizing various elements to create beautiful music—in this case, a well-functioning application. Each Pega rule lays down the law about how things should work: actions, data processing, business logic, validation criteria, and even user interface elements.

So, imagine you're crafting an online shopping experience. A Pega rule could dictate that when a customer adds an item to their cart, the inventory is updated in real-time. Neat, right?

Why Are Pega Rules so Important?

You might be thinking, "Okay, but what makes these rules so special?" Great question! Pega rules form the very building blocks of your application. Without these rules, you’d essentially have an uncoordinated jumble of functionalities—like a band with no conductor. They define specific functionalities that can be reused throughout various parts of the application. This reusability makes development faster and less error-prone.

Additionally, Pega rules empower developers to create applications that adapt to changing business needs. Imagine what happens when a company decides to pivot its services—those flexible rules can be modified without needing to rewrite the entire codebase. Talk about efficiency!

The Other Options Aren't Quite It

Now, let’s clear the air around some misconceptions. While you might come across terms like project management guidelines or coding frameworks in the development sphere, they don’t quite capture the essence of what a Pega rule brings to the table. Sure, project management matters when you’re orchestrating your development timeline, and coding frameworks are useful for structuring your code, but they don’t dictate how the application behaves in real-time, like Pega rules do.

It’s almost like comparing apples to oranges—they serve different purposes, even if they both look good in a fruit basket.

How Do Pega Rules Work?

So, how does this all come together? Here’s the thing: when you work within the Pega platform, you’re not simply writing code; you’re defining behavior. This is a game-changer in the development landscape. Rather than getting bogged down in intricate coding tasks, you focus on how users will interact with the application. That’s where the magic happens.

Let’s break it down into digestible bits:

  1. Actions: These are proactive steps the application can take, like sending notifications or validating user input.

  2. Data Processing: Here’s where you define how information is handled, from input to storage.

  3. Business Logic: This is where you keep your application aligned with the rules and regulations of your business model.

  4. Validation Criteria: Every app needs checks and balances, right? Here you’ll specify what must be true for a process to proceed.

  5. User Interface Elements: Lastly, these elements ensure that your application is user-friendly and visually appealing, keeping the user experience at the forefront.

Building Flexible Applications

Flexibility is the name of the game in today’s fast-paced tech environment. Pega rules enable developers to create applications that can quickly adapt to new requirements or market changes. Think of it like a fitness regimen—you want exercises that can target multiple muscle groups without needing to start from scratch every time you adjust your plan.

When a business needs a new feature or wants to tweak an existing one, the developer can simply adjust the relevant Pega rules, rather than laboring over complex changes. This delivers not only speed but also agility.

An Everyday Analogy

Imagine standing in a fast-food line. You know how it feels when the kitchen has their ducks in a row—the burgers come out hot and fresh, and your order is right on time. But if everyone had to drop everything to adjust orders manually, chaos would ensue! Pega rules ensure the kitchen runs smoothly, allowing faster, more efficient service.

The Big Picture: Why Understanding Pega Rules Matters

At the end of the day, grasping what a Pega rule is and how it operates equips you to contribute meaningfully to building robust applications. Whether you're a developer crafting the next big thing or a stakeholder ensuring the project's success, understanding these rules will empower you. It removes the mystery surrounding app functionality and gives you the tools to make impactful decisions.

Technological Trends to Watch

As we move forward in the tech landscape, staying ahead of trends in application development is crucial. For anyone working with Pega, familiarity with rules will set you apart. With cloud-based solutions and AI-driven applications on the rise, rules in Pega may evolve, but their core function—defining behavior to steer your application’s success—will remain constant.

Wrapping Up

In a nutshell, Pega rules are not just rules for the sake of rules; they’re the lifeblood of effective application design. They allow you to build applications that don’t just function well but resonate with user needs and business requirements. So next time you hear the term "Pega rule," think about the symphony it orchestrates within your application—that’s where the real beauty lies.

Whether you’re developing, managing, or simply intrigued by Pega, keeping your finger on the pulse of these vital constructs will serve you well. Ready to explore more? Let’s keep the conversation going!

Subscribe

Get the latest from Examzify

You can unsubscribe at any time. Read our privacy policy